Mary Ann Beavis is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Religious studies and Philosophy. According to data from OpenAlex, Mary Ann Beavis has authored 33 papers receiving a total of 115 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 12 papers in Religious studies and 7 papers in Philosophy. Recurrent topics in Mary Ann Beavis's work include Biblical Studies and Interpretation (11 papers), Religious Studies and Spiritual Practices (6 papers) and Historical and Linguistic Studies (4 papers). Mary Ann Beavis is often cited by papers focused on Biblical Studies and Interpretation (11 papers), Religious Studies and Spiritual Practices (6 papers) and Historical and Linguistic Studies (4 papers). Mary Ann Beavis collaborates with scholars based in Canada, United States and United Kingdom. Mary Ann Beavis's co-authors include Christopher Leo, Andrew D. Carver, Stephanie Bull and Chris Klassen and has published in prestigious journals such as Urban Affairs Review, Journal of Biblical Literature and British Journal of Learning Disabilities.
